Best 15216 Pennsylvania Private Elementary Schools (2024)

For the 2024 school year, there are 3 private elementary schools serving 424 students in 15216, PA.
The top ranked private elementary school in 15216, PA is St. Bernard School.
67% of private elementary schools in 15216, PA are religiously affiliated (most commonly Catholic and Christian).
